The Death Train1998


Producer and Emmy-winning director Tom Roberts (“Mother Russia’s Children”) recounts the horrors of Joseph Stalin’s infamous plan to build a railroad in the Arctic like a masterfully told ghost story, complete with eerie film footage and chilling interviews with a few who lived through the experience. More artful than a Ken Burns-style documentary, this compelling but emotionally draining story is sure to draw praise for its historical value. Ultimately, however, its unrelenting bleakness dulls some of its impact.
